huanayun
hengtianyun
vps567
莱卡云

[Linux操作系统]openSUSE 系统下 FFmpeg 的详细配置指南|ffmpeg openssl,openSUSE FFmpeg 配置,openSUSE系统下FFmpeg与OpenSSL集成配置详解

PikPak

推荐阅读:

[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024

[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E

[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务

[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台

本文详细介绍在openSUSE系统中配置FFmpeg的步骤,包括如何集成openssl库。指南涵盖编译前的环境准备、依赖项安装、配置脚本的使用以及编译与安装过程,旨在帮助用户顺利完成FFmpeg在openSUSE系统上的配置与优化。

本文目录导读:

  1. 一、安装 FFmpeg
  2. 二、配置 FFmpeg
  3. 三、FFmpeg 常用命令
  4. 四、故障排除

FFmpeg 是一款强大的开源多媒体处理工具,它支持多种视频和音频格式的转换、流处理、编码和解码等功能,在 openSUSE 系统下配置 FFmpeg 可以让用户充分利用其功能,下面将详细介绍如何在 openSUSE 系统中安装和配置 FFmpeg。

一、安装 FFmpeg

1. 更新系统

确保您的 openSUSE 系统是最新的,打开终端,执行以下命令:

sudo zypper refresh
sudo zypper update

2. 安装 FFmpeg

在 openSUSE 系统中,FFmpeg 可以通过包管理器 zypper 直接安装,执行以下命令:

sudo zypper install ffmpeg

如果系统提示找不到软件包,可以尝试添加官方源或第三方源,添加官方源:

sudo zypper addrepo https://download.opensuse.org/repositories/multimedia:/apps/openSUSE_Leap_15.4/ multimedia
sudo zypper refresh
sudo zypper install ffmpeg

二、配置 FFmpeg

1. 确认 FFmpeg 版本

安装完成后,确认 FFmpeg 的版本,在终端中执行:

ffmpeg -version

这将显示当前安装的 FFmpeg 版本信息。

2. 配置环境变量

为了让 FFmpeg 的命令在终端中全局可用,需要将其路径添加到环境变量中,编辑~/.bashrc 文件,添加以下行:

export PATH="$PATH:/usr/local/bin"

在终端中执行以下命令,使环境变量生效:

source ~/.bashrc

3. 安装 FFmpeg 插件

FFmpeg 支持多种插件,可以通过以下命令安装:

sudo zypper install ffmpeg-plugin-<plugin_name>

<plugin_name> 替换为所需的插件名称,例如ffmpeg-plugin-frei0r

三、FFmpeg 常用命令

以下是一些 FFmpeg 的常用命令,用于视频和音频的转换和处理。

1. 视频转码

将视频文件input.mp4 转换为output.avi

ffmpeg -i input.mp4 output.avi

2. 提取音频

从视频文件input.mp4 中提取音频,并保存为output.mp3

ffmpeg -i input.mp4 -q:a 0 -map a output.mp3

3. 视频剪辑

剪辑视频文件input.mp4 的特定部分,并保存为output.mp4

ffmpeg -i input.mp4 -ss 00:00:10 -to 00:00:20 -c copy output.mp4

这里的-ss 参数指定开始时间,-to 参数指定结束时间。

四、故障排除

如果在配置或使用 FFmpeg 的过程中遇到问题,以下是一些常见的故障排除方法:

1. 检查依赖

确保所有必要的依赖都已安装,可以使用以下命令检查:

zypper install -y ffmpeg-<dependency>

<dependency> 替换为缺失的依赖名称。

2. 查看错误日志

如果命令执行失败,查看错误日志以获取更多信息,可以使用ffmpeg -v error 命令来增加错误输出的详细程度。

3. 查找社区帮助

如果问题无法解决,可以查找 openSUSE 社区或 FFmpeg 社区的帮助。

在 openSUSE 系统下配置 FFmpeg 可以让用户更加方便地处理多媒体文件,通过上述步骤,用户可以快速安装和配置 FFmpeg,并利用其强大的功能进行视频和音频的转换和处理。

以下是 50 个中文相关关键词:

openSUSE, FFmpeg, 安装, 配置, 环境变量, 插件, 转码, 提取音频, 剪辑, 故障排除, 依赖, 错误日志, 社区帮助, 多媒体处理, 视频处理, 音频处理, 软件包, 包管理器, 更新系统, 官方源, 第三方源, 版本信息, 终端命令, 转换格式, 剪切视频, 时间戳, 复制流, 编码器, 解码器, 格式转换, 代码示例, 功能支持, 系统兼容性, 安装指南, 使用技巧, 性能优化, 用户体验, 操作步骤, 安装路径, 插件安装, 功能扩展, 软件更新, 问题解决, 技术支持, 社区论坛, 使用案例, 高级配置, 系统配置, 多媒体工具

bwg Vultr justhost.asia racknerd hostkvm pesyun Pawns


本文标签属性:

FFmpeg 配置:ffmpeg配置教程

OpenSUSE OpenSSL集成:openssl.so

openSUSE FFmpeg 配置:ffmpeg broken pipe

原文链接:,转发请注明来源!